Can you change?
Author:
swharton
GeoGebra
Can you change one coordinate in either A: (2,-3) or B: (-1,4) so that C: (5,2) lies on the line through A and B? HINT: Try moving the sliders. What do they do to point B? How can this help you answer the question above?
